This well-presented one-bedroom ground-floor flat offers practical, easy-to-manage accommodation in a convenient West Bridgford location, making it a great option for first-time buyers, downsizers or investors. The accommodation begins with an entrance hall leading through to a spacious living room, which provides plenty of room for both lounge and dining furniture. The fitted kitchen features a range of wall and base units with worktops and incorporates an integrated oven, electric hob and extractor fan. A freestanding washing machine and fridge freezer are also included within the sale. An inner hall leads to the well-proportioned double bedroom and bathroom. The bedroom provides ample space for freestanding furniture, while the bathroom is fitted with a three-piece suite comprising a bath with shower over, wash basin and W/C. Externally, the property forms part of an established purpose-built residential development with communal grounds and benefits from permit parking. Situated on Loughborough Road, the property is ideally positioned for access to the wide range of shops, cafés, bars and restaurants available throughout West Bridgford, as well as excellent transport links into Nottingham City Centre. The nearby River Trent and Victoria Embankment also provide plenty of opportunities for walking and outdoor recreation.
